Transaction e8125a76e1a616c4eaf71d88cabbe2a6456d8b75f905df45dacd0f614053dd19
1 Input
1 Output
-
e8125a76e1a616c4eaf71d88cabbe2a6456d8b75f905df45dacd0f614053dd19:0
- value
- 562306
- script pubkey
- OP_0 OP_PUSHBYTES_20 786bfe42074d3385bfd96785bc23d7032a236f4f
- address
- bc1q0p4luss8f5ect07ev7zmcg7hqv4zxm60q8j6s9